Formed in 1974, the Scottish Chamber Orchestra is one of the finest ensembles of its kind in the world today. Making a significant contribution to Scottish life beyond the concert platform, the Orchestra works in schools, universities, colleges, hospitals, care homes, places of work, and community centers through its extensive Creative Learning program. This concert will feature Scottish-Italian violinist Nicola Benedetti who is one of the most sought-after violinists of her generation. She has worked with the highest level of orchestras from around the world, including the London Symphony Orchestra, New York Philharmonic, Danish National Symphony Orchestra, Chicago Symphony Orchestra, and of course, the Scottish Chamber Orchestra. Her ability to captivate audiences with her innate musicianship and spirited presence, coupled with her wide appeal as a high-profile advocate for classical music, has made her one of the most influential classical artists of today.
